Details
A vulnerability, which was classified as critical, has been found in Autodesk Shared Components up to 2026.4. This issue affects an unknown functionality of the component CATPART File Parser. The manipulation with an unknown input leads to a out-of-bounds write vulnerability. Using CWE to declare the problem leads to CWE-787. The product writes data past the end, or before the beginning, of the intended buffer. Impacted is confidentiality, integrity, and availability. The summary by CVE is:
AA maliciously crafted CATPART file, when parsed through certain Autodesk products, can force an Out-of-Bounds Write vulnerability. A malicious actor may leverage this vulnerability to cause a crash, cause data corruption, or execute arbitrary code in the context of the current process.
It is possible to read the advisory at autodesk.com. The identification of this vulnerability is CVE-2025-10884 since 09/23/2025. The exploitation is known to be easy. The attack may be initiated remotely. No form of authentication is needed for a successful exploitation. It demands that the victim is doing some kind of user interaction. The technical details are unknown and an exploit is not publicly available.
The vulnerability scanner Nessus provides a plugin with the ID 282472 (Autodesk Shared Components < 2026.5 Multiple Vulnerabilities (adsk-sa-2025-0024)), which helps to determine the existence of the flaw in a target environment.
Upgrading to version 2026.5 eliminates this vulnerability.
